is (x-2) a factor of f(x)=x^3 -8x^2+14x-4?

Respuesta :

goddessboi goddessboi
  • 25-05-2022

Answer:

Yes

Step-by-step explanation:

Use synthetic division

2 | 1 -8  14 -4

____2 -12_4__

    1 -6   2 | 0

Thus, [tex](x^3-8x^2+14x-4)\div(x-2)=x^2-6x+2\:\text{R}0[/tex], so [tex](x-2)[/tex] is indeed a factor of f(x) since there's no remainder.
